黑狐家游戏

数据仓库和数据库有何不同,数据仓库与数据库,剖析二者本质差异及应用场景

欧气 0 0

本文目录导读:

  1. 数据仓库与数据库的区别

随着大数据时代的到来,数据仓库和数据库作为企业数据管理的重要工具,越来越受到广泛关注,尽管二者都用于存储、管理和处理数据,但它们在架构、功能、应用场景等方面存在显著差异,本文将深入剖析数据仓库与数据库的不同之处,以便读者更好地理解二者在实际应用中的区别。

数据仓库与数据库的区别

1、架构差异

(1)数据库

数据仓库和数据库有何不同,数据仓库与数据库,剖析二者本质差异及应用场景

图片来源于网络,如有侵权联系删除

数据库采用分层架构,主要包括数据层、应用层和用户界面层,数据层负责存储和管理数据,应用层提供数据访问和业务逻辑处理,用户界面层则负责用户交互。

(2)数据仓库

数据仓库采用分层架构,主要包括数据源层、数据集成层、数据存储层、数据访问层和用户界面层,数据源层负责收集各类数据,数据集成层对数据进行清洗、转换和整合,数据存储层负责存储结构化、半结构化和非结构化数据,数据访问层提供数据查询和分析功能,用户界面层则负责用户交互。

2、功能差异

(1)数据库

数据库主要功能包括数据存储、数据查询、事务处理、数据安全等,它适用于处理日常业务操作,如银行、企业内部管理等。

(2)数据仓库

数据仓库主要功能包括数据集成、数据存储、数据查询、数据分析、数据挖掘等,它适用于处理大量历史数据,为企业提供决策支持。

3、应用场景差异

(1)数据库

数据库适用于以下场景:

数据仓库和数据库有何不同,数据仓库与数据库,剖析二者本质差异及应用场景

图片来源于网络,如有侵权联系删除

1)处理日常业务操作;

2)对数据实时性要求较高;

3)数据量相对较小。

(2)数据仓库

数据仓库适用于以下场景:

1)处理大量历史数据;

2)为企业提供决策支持;

3)分析趋势和预测未来;

4)支持复杂的数据查询和分析。

4、数据类型差异

(1)数据库

数据仓库和数据库有何不同,数据仓库与数据库,剖析二者本质差异及应用场景

图片来源于网络,如有侵权联系删除

数据库主要存储结构化数据,如关系型数据库、文档型数据库等。

(2)数据仓库

数据仓库可以存储结构化、半结构化和非结构化数据,如文本、图像、视频等。

5、性能差异

(1)数据库

数据库适用于处理日常业务操作,对性能要求较高,数据库通常采用索引、缓存等技术来提高查询速度。

(2)数据仓库

数据仓库主要用于数据分析和挖掘,对实时性要求不高,数据仓库在性能方面可能不如数据库。

数据仓库与数据库在架构、功能、应用场景、数据类型和性能等方面存在显著差异,在实际应用中,企业应根据自身需求选择合适的数据管理工具,数据库适用于处理日常业务操作,而数据仓库则为企业提供决策支持,了解二者差异,有助于企业更好地进行数据管理,提升企业竞争力。

标签: #数据仓库和数据库的区别有哪些方面

黑狐家游戏
  • 评论列表

留言评论